The right floor-care scope depends on condition, not a preset package. These are the decision points we use before recommending a Cincinnati commercial floor project.
Best fit when old finish is yellowed, sticky, uneven, deeply scuffed, or built up along edges and traffic lanes. The old finish is removed before new coats are applied.
Best fit when the existing finish is still sound but dull or lightly worn. It refreshes appearance without paying for a full strip when the floor does not need it.
Best fit for floors that need shine and presentation kept up between restoration cycles, especially in lobbies, corridors, clinics, schools, churches, and retail entries.

No. Some VCT and resilient floors only need a scrub-and-recoat or burnishing cycle. Green Clean Janitorial checks finish condition, wax buildup, traffic wear, and appearance goals before recommending the heavier scope.
Send floor photos, approximate square footage, floor type if known, the worst traffic areas, preferred work windows, access rules, furniture or equipment movement needs, and the deadline for reopening the space.
Yes. Commercial floor work usually needs planned access, drying time, foot-traffic control, and re-entry planning. Phasing can help keep entrances, corridors, offices, schools, churches, clinics, and warehouse support areas usable.
Every program is tailored after a walkthrough. A typical floor care scope includes:
We assess surface type, existing finish condition, and traffic patterns. A VCT floor in a hospital corridor needs a different program than one in a low-traffic back office.
Strip-and-wax and extraction jobs are scheduled during off-hours, weekends, or holiday shutdowns so you're never managing wet floors during business hours.
We work in sections, manage dry time between coats, and stage the space so the floor is ready when you need it.
After the restoration service, we set up a burnishing or interim maintenance schedule to extend the finish and reduce the frequency of full strip-and-wax cycles.
